UNIVERSITY PARK, Pa. (WTAJ) — The Penn State Nittany Lions basketball team continues to climb the rankings.
Penn State is now up to #13 in the latest Associated Press Poll.
This is Penn State’s highest ranking in the poll since the 1995-96 season when they were ranked #9.
Penn State defeated Minnesota on Saturday afternoon 83-77, moving to 18-5 on the season and 8-4 in Big Ten play. Lamar Stevens dropped a career-high 33 points.
Penn State’s next game is against Purdue in West Lafayette.
